MATCHA ICING

Time 5m

Yield About 1 1/2 cups

Number Of Ingredients 5

1 1/2 cups confectioners' sugar
1 tablespoon lemon juice
1 teaspoon matcha green tea powder
1/2 teaspoon vanilla extract
12 homemade or store-bought shortbread or sugar cookies, optional, for dipping

Steps:

  • Whisk together the confectioners' sugar, lemon juice, matcha green tea powder, vanilla and 2 tablespoons water until the mixture is a smooth consistency.
  • Use to dip the tops of your favorite shortbread or sugar cookies.
